Introducing the XREAL Beam Pro (6G+128G)
The XREAL Beam Pro (6G+128G) is an Android-based AR glasses companion designed specifically to work with XREAL AR glasses. It promises a seamless integration of the Google Play Store, allowing access to millions of apps in a 3D spatial environment. The device boasts dual 50MP ASPH 3D cameras for capturing stunning images and videos, alongside enhanced support for cloud gaming and streaming services. Unlike previous XREAL devices, which offered a more limited app ecosystem, the Beam Pro stands out by offering full Google Play Store access. It caters specifically to users seeking a fully functional AR experience with their XREAL glasses and is not intended for users who do not own, or do not intend to acquire, a pair of XREAL AR glasses.
- Pros: Seamless integration with XREAL glasses, access to millions of apps via the Google Play Store, excellent 3D camera capabilities, dual USB-C ports, relatively long battery life.
- Cons: Processor performance could be improved, software optimization requires ongoing improvements, the 45Hz refresh rate in AR mode falls short of the advertised 90Hz.

Dual USB-C Ports: Enhanced Convenience
The inclusion of two USB-C ports is a smart design choice. This means that you can charge the XREAL Beam Pro while simultaneously powering your XREAL glasses. This prevents the battery drain issues common during extended AR use and extends the overall usability of the device substantially. It’s a feature that significantly contributes to the overall convenience and user-friendliness of the system.
Performance and Software Optimization
While the XREAL Beam Pro delivers a generally smooth performance, some areas need improvement. The processor, while adequate for most tasks, can occasionally struggle with demanding apps or multitasking. Additionally, software optimization needs ongoing refinement to improve responsiveness and address occasional crashes. While not dealbreakers for the average user, these areas are notable shortcomings that could be addressed in future updates. Ongoing software updates are critical to maximizing the longevity and overall value of the product.
